Full description
Urmston, Ben, 11/2008, Avon Support Main, between Roborough and Houndall, near Plymouth, Devon. (Report - Geophysical Survey). SDV358939.
A geophysical survey was undertaken of a proposed 13km water main between Roborough and Houndall, near Plymouth, Devon. Several sites of archaeological
interest were detected.
In this area (Area 8), a cluster of anomalies may be anthropogenic in origin, although there is little apparent order to their distribution within the survey corridor. The majority of this area is dominated by strong ploughing trends oriented north to south, indicative of ploughing.
